29 March 2025 By info@clearancefactors.co.uk • Posted in Casino • No Comments 200 Free Spins On Registration No Deposit Uk For Players Using E WalletsCheck out our curated list featuring the top 200 free spins on registration no deposit uk for players using e wallets today.